Dr. Julio Frenk

Julio Frenk, M.D., M.P.H., Ph.D. Since January 2009, Julio Frenk has been Dean of the Harvard T.H. Chan School of Public Health. He is also T. & G. Angelopoulos Professor of Public Health and International Development, a joint position with the John F. Kennedy School of Government at Harvard.

Dr. Frenk also served as Minister of Health in Mexico from 2000 to 2006. He was the founding Director General of the National Institute of Public Health in Mexico, and is a member of of the U.S. National Academy of Medicine, and a Board Member of the United Nations Foundation.
